Adductor brevis |
Adduction of hip
Origin: Anterior surface of the inferior ramus and body of the pubis Insertion: The lessor trochanter and linea aspera of the femur |
|
|
Adductor longus |
Adduction of thigh
Origin: Pubic body just below the pubic crest Insertion: Middle third of the linea aspera |
|
|
Adductor magnus |
Adduction of hip
Origin: Pubis and tuberosity of the ischium Insertion: Femur |
|
|
Glute maximus |
Extends thigh (femur) Lateral rotation of femur (hip)
Origin: Iliac rest, sacrum, and coccyx Insertion: Illiotibial traact and posterior femur (hip) |

Glute Medius |
Abducts and ,edially rotates femur (hip) Steadies pelvis Origin: Upper portion of ilium Insertion: Lateral part of greater trochanter of femur |

Gluteus minimus |
Works in concert with gluteus medius: Abduction of the hip Preventing adduction of the hip Medial rotation of the thigh
Origin: Gluteal surface of ilium under gluteus medius
Insertion: Greater trochanter of the femur |

Psoas major (deep muscle) |
Flexes femur and bertebral column (hip) Stabilises hip for posture
Origin: Lumbar vertebrae Insertion: Lesser trochanter of femur |

Iliacus |
Flexes and rotates laterally thigh
Origin: Iliac fossa
Insertion: Lesser trochanter of femur |
